Another Explorer Scout Unit who were busy over the Easter break were the Altitude Explorers who took part in a weekend activity camp at Fordell Firs. They tried new and exciting activities like the 3G swing shown in the picture. The youngsters are attached to two cables which allow them to swing. They are then pulled up and released, first a drop and then a massive swing – enough to scare most taking part! They also took part in (slightly less scary but just as thrilling), a climbing wall, a Zipline and a vertical ladder. After a busy day, they slept in the new purpose-built, heated, eight-bed pods.
